But Celiac disease was discovered by a dutch pediatrician during WW2, he noticed that some babies and kids that where very sick before the war suddenly got very healthy during the Hunger Winter of 1944-1945. And they were eating a lot less in that time, which is not what you would expect. So he started to investigate that and found out that wheat was the cause. And nearly all processed food that we are eating today are developed in the past 40 years or so. Decades before Celiac disease was first discovered. So I think that most allergies and auto-immune diseases where always already there, the people that had them just never lived long or there was never any time, knowledge and money available to really find out what was going on.
